Michael Steele, in full Michael Stephen Steele, (born October 19, 1958, Andrews Air Force Base, Prince Georges county, Maryland, U.S.), American politician, the first African American to serve as chairman of the Republican National Committee (RNC; 20092011). Still, as head of the RNC, Steele was instrumental in directing the Republican opposition to Obama and pursued a conservative agenda on a range of issues, including abortion, gay rights, global warming, and health care. Steele served as the seventh lieutenant governor of Maryland from 2003 to 2007; he was the first African-American elected to statewide office in Maryland. Michael and his sister, Monica Turner, were raised in the Petworth neighborhood of Northwest, Washington, D.C., which Steele has described as a small, stable and racially integrated community that insulated him from some of the problems elsewhere in the city. [15], After graduating from Hopkins, Steele worked for one year as a high school teacher at Malvern Preparatory School in Pennsylvania, teaching classes in world history and economics. [77], In 2008, Steele said that he personally opposes a constitutional amendment to ban same-sex marriage, saying that he believes states should decide the issue for themselves. In 1993, he was a founding member of the centrist, fiscal-conservative and socially inclusive Republican Leadership Council but left in 2008, citing differences over main applicants being endorsed.
